Allen B. Kanavel was born in Sedgwick, Kansas on September 2, 1874.
[2] He worked with the United States Army during the First World War, both in the Surgeon General's office in Washington, D.C. and in France in 1918 as assistant to the Chief Consultant in surgery of the American Expeditionary Force.
[3] Dr. Kanavel died on May 27, 1938 in a car accident in Kern County, California, eight miles north of Mojave.
[4] His adopted sons Richard and David were also in the car, but escaped relatively unharmed.
